Monika Wroblewski

Monika Wroblewski is a bilingual educator and community leader who has served New York’s Polish American community for over twenty years. As principal and teacher at the Stanislaw Moniuszko Polish Supplementary School in Rockaway Beach, she leads culturally responsive Polish-language programs and civic education efforts that connect students with their local community, precincts, and elected officials.

She also serves as an NYPD A/Sergeant, advancing public safety and community engagement, and has earned multiple awards for her service.

Monika holds a master’s degree in political science, postgraduate credentials in Polish language and culture education, and is pursuing a Ph.D. in linguistics focused on the integration of New York’s Polish community. Her continued studies at Yale, Harvard, Columbia, and the University of Pennsylvania span constitutional literacy, data-driven instruction, and inclusive teaching.
